🚀 Trader Says Bitcoin (BTC), Chainlink (LINK) and One Ethereum Rival Setting Up for Rallies

A closely followed crypto trader believes that Bitcoin (BTC) and two altcoin projects are gearing up for massive rallies.

Pseudonymous analyst Inmortal tells his 213,200 followers on the social media platform X that, based on the historical duration of market cycles, Bitcoin has much higher to go.

💬 “We still have room for 500 more green days.”

Bitcoin is trading for $61,486 at time of writing, down 2.4% in the last 24 hours.

Next up, the trader says that blockchain oracle Chainlink (LINK) appears to be in a consolidation phase that could lead to a massive breakout, based on historic price patterns.

💬 “The most curious thing about LINK is how it works.

▫️ Long consolidations.

▫️ Fast pumps.

We are not in the second one so we must be in the first one.”

LINK is trading for $13.83 at time of writing, down nearly 3% in the last 24 hours.

Lastly, the trader predicts that Ethereum (ETH) competitor Solana (SOL) will dip below the ascending trendline on the daily chart to the $120 range, forming a bearish trap, before going on a massive bull run beyond $230.

💬 “The fastest horse of the cycle just need one more trap.”

Solana is trading for $141.51 at time of writing, down 6% in the last 24 hours.

📈 Bitcoin Hits $66K as Soft Inflation Data Sparks Crypto Rally BTC climbed to its highest price since April 24, while Solana's SOL and NEAR led crypto gains. Bitcoin could target the $84,000 level with altcoins performing well, Swissblock said. Crypto markets rallied with Wednesday's as softer-than-expected U.S. inflation data jolted digital assets from their stupor. Bitcoin (BTC) surged past $66,000 for the first time since April 24, and was recently up more than 7% over the past 24 hours. Ether (ETH) changed hands near $3,000 but underperformed with a 4% advance during the same period. Solana (SOL) and near (NEAR) led gains among crypto majors with 8% and 12% jumps, respectively, and the broader market benchmark CoinDesk 20 Index (CD20) was up 6%. The rally occurred as April U.S. Consumer Price Index (CPI) figures edged lower from March, coupled with a slightly sluggish retail sales report. The data came as a relief for investors fearing that reaccelerating inflation and a red-hot economy might force the Federal Reserve to walk back its dovish pivot and even consider interest rate hikes. "Investors consider this as a bullish regime shift, as it marks the first decrease in CPI inflation over the last three months," Bitfinex analysts said in a market update. This, together with the Federal Reserve previously announcing its intention to taper the central bank's balance sheet run-off, "is seen as a favorable print for risk assets," Bitfinex added. Looking at traditional markets, U.S. equities also climbed during the day, with the S&P 500 index gaining more than 1% and hitting a fresh all-time high, underscoring the return of risk appetite. Today's bitcoin surge also marked a break-out from a downtrend that capped prices for the last few weeks, Swissblock analysts said in a Telegram update. "BTC [is] finally making the bigger move," Swissblock said. "We have been waiting for the trigger for the release of a larger structure since March high. 📈 Why Did Bitcoin (BTC) Price Rally Today? What Can Happen Next? Here’s What Analysts Say Bitcoin experienced its most significant increase since March after the April consumer price index (CPI) was announced, which showed that the inflation rate in the United States had decreased. BTC price increased significantly along with US stocks today. The consumer price index (CPI), a comprehensive measure of the cost of goods and services at the point of sale, rose 0.3% from March, according to a report from the U.S. Department of Labor's Bureau of Labor Statistics. This figure was slightly below Dow Jones' estimate of 0.4%. Despite this, consumer prices continue to increase by 3.4% on an annual basis. Oppenheimer analyst Owen Lau stated that the CPI being slightly lower than expected increases the possibility of an interest rate cut. He noted that interest rate cuts continue to have a strong impact on Bitcoin's price. “After ETFs and the halving, the next big catalyst is a rate cut. Until we see a clearer path for a rate cut, Bitcoin is likely to stick with macro data points and trade alongside them,” he said. According to analysts, the decline in core CPI in the US for the first time in six months may lead to a revival in investors' appetite for riskier assets such as cryptocurrencies. This could lead to an increase in flows into Bitcoin spot ETFs, which have been particularly inactive over the past week, according to 21Shares analyst Leena ElDeeb. However, ElDeeb added a note of caution, saying the recovery could be slow due to ongoing uncertainty regarding interest rate cuts. “Generally, higher interest rates make risky assets such as technology stocks and Bitcoin less attractive, as investors can earn significant returns from safer options such as U.S. bonds,” ElDeeb said. $BTC #BTC #Bitcoin
